Title: Re: 2.9 cos radiator...help..needed Post by gaz01gaz on Jun 22nd, 2005, 12:15pm update...... re-cored by autorads in sheffiled at a cost of £98.00 plus the dreaded v.a.t...he said he thought the head gasket/gaskets were gone because the top line of the core was ballooned...but i have no overheating or pressure problems ? does anyone know if this is popular on 24v rads?????cheers.gaz |
||
Title: Re: 2.9 cos radiator...help..needed Post by martin_rowe on Jun 22nd, 2005, 1:45pm balooned rad seems comon on 24v, make sure system is bled through, fit new pressure cap as precution. |
||
Title: Re: 2.9 cos radiator...help..needed Post by Baz on Jun 22nd, 2005, 6:15pm Gaz, on my last S reg 24v I got through 3 radiators and this one now is on its third also!! I have had a new rad cap, thermostat fitted as well as one of Bills recores. All looks good now Baz |
